Your donations keep RPGWatch running!
Box Art

Spiderweb Software - All Games on Sale

by Silver, 2019-02-20 07:08:11

Spiderweb Software games are on sale for the next 36 hours, at time of posting, on Steam.

 

Information about

Spiderweb Software


Details